When and Where
Battle of Dover Strait began on October 26, 1916[7]. It ended on October 27, 1916[8]. It took place at Strait of Dover[4].
Context
Battle of Dover Strait is part of World War I[5]. Its instance of is recorded as naval battle[3].
Participants
Recorded participant include United Kingdom of Great Britain and Ireland[10] and German Empire[11].
